Output f4e0663592aa38f6d0203c9f661d73b490434ca876877e80ed3b5fd2c17f2f7c:183

value
78136
script pubkey
OP_0 OP_PUSHBYTES_32 85d4268710175c9dfc058a11d233fe487b2a4ba7139afaebb53f24e4dd9b0267
address
bc1qsh2zdpcszawfmlq93ggayvl7fpaj5ja8zwd046a48ujwfhvmqfnstwc9gg
transaction
f4e0663592aa38f6d0203c9f661d73b490434ca876877e80ed3b5fd2c17f2f7c
confirmations
138016
spent
true